Tender description
Why the Work is Being Done The NHS Leadership Academy's website (www.leadershipacademy.nhs.uk) offers a range of tools, models, leadership development programmes (costed and uncosted) and expertise to support individuals, organisations and local delivery partners to develop leaders, with the aim of improving people’s health and their experiences of the NHS. Audience testing and insight development work is being taken forward to help optimise the Academy website to ensure it meets the needs of its target audience by offering the best customer journey. This work should be completed no later than February 2017. Problem to Be Solved Anecdotal research from users suggests problems with information architecture and navigation, and look and feel. User testing has not been conducted on the website to date. Our objectives are to find out: • who our users are and generate a number of common user profiles • how they access our website / information • what they need to fulfil their information and customer journey needs • what is needed that we're not currently offering. We are also seeking advice from the appointed agency on other areas for consideration. Who Are the Users Our users are health and care workers (such as NHS frontline staff and senior executives) and organisations (such as NHS organisations, CCGs, arms-length bodies, local authorities) who need to access leadership development information, tools, models, thought leadership, including information to help the decision making process to undertake leadership development programmes and allow their staff members to undertake them. We would like the agency to explore and analyse what our audience needs and how they need it. Early Market Engagement Work Already Done A website and online content review has been conducted internally (including Google Analytics performance outcomes), together with the design of new prototype web page templates. Additional T&Cs Skills & Experience Be highly experienced in carrying out successful user testing/audience insight development approaches; providing clear rationales for methodologies. Be able to conduct appropriate user testing/audience insight development methods. Be able to recommend and recruit appropriate target audience segmentation samples for robust user testing/audience insight development. Provide analysis and interpretation of findings, making recommendations for website improvements. Be able to work in an agile manner. Nice to Haves Demonstrate working on similar projects with other NHS organisations. Provide over 3 year's experience of working on website research projects. Experience of working with the Government Service Design Manual. No. of Suppliers to Evaluate 5 Proposal Criteria Approach and methodology How the approach or solution meets user needs How the approach or solution meets your organisation’s policy or goal Estimated timeframes for the work Value for money How they’ve identified risks and dependencies and offered approaches to manage them. Cultural Fit Criteria Demonstrate flexibility such as the ability to shift tasks to meet changing priorities Demonstrate successful collaborative working with a public body Be transparent and collaborative when making decisions Challenge the status quo Payment Approach Fixed price Assessment Method Written proposal Work history Presentation Evaluation Weighting Technical competence 40% Cultural fit 10% Price 50% Questions from Suppliers Budget range approximately £30k
